鼠标位置
-
js如何获取鼠标当前位置
要获取鼠标当前位置,核心是通过事件对象的坐标属性实现,具体需根据需求选择合适的坐标系并注意性能与兼容性。1. 使用event.clientx/clienty获取鼠标相对于浏览器可视窗口的坐标,原点为可视区左上角,适合无需考虑滚动的场景;2. 使用event.pagex/pagey获取相对于整个文档的…
-
js怎么获取鼠标位置
要精确获取鼠标位置,应根据需求选择pagex/pagey、clientx/clienty或screenx/screeny;1. 使用mousemove事件可实时追踪鼠标位置,其中pagex/pagey返回相对于文档的坐标(含滚动),clientx/clienty返回相对于视口的坐标;2. 为兼容旧浏…
-
C++如何获取鼠标位置_C++ Windows API获取光标坐标教程
调用GetCursorPos函数可获取鼠标屏幕坐标,需通过POINT结构体接收数据;若需窗口客户区坐标,可结合ScreenToClient转换;实时监控可通过循环调用并添加延迟实现,但频繁轮询不如使用WM_MOUSEMOVE消息高效;注意区分屏幕与客户区坐标系,避免误用。 在Windows平台使用C…